Frequently Asked Questions About Old Money Haircuts

What makes a haircut an “Old Money Haircut”?

Old Money Haircuts are all about timeless shapes, polished finishes, and natural-looking colors. They avoid loud, trendy cuts and focus instead on quiet luxury and refinement.

Do Old Money Haircuts work for young women, or are they only for mature ages?

They work beautifully for all ages. Younger women love Old Money Haircuts because they give a clean, sophisticated look that feels expensive but never overdone.

Are Old Money Haircuts high maintenance?

Not necessarily. Most styles are designed to look polished with minimal effort regular trims every 6–8 weeks and simple styling products like serums or sprays keep them fresh.

Which face shapes suit Old Money Haircuts the best?

Classic bobs, lobs, and layered cuts can be tailored to almost any face shape. The key is choosing lengths and layers that frame your natural features elegantly.

Can Old Money Haircuts include hair color, or should it be natural only?

They can include color, but it’s always subtle and polished—think soft balayage, honey tones, or glossy brunettes. Nothing too flashy or artificial.

What styling products are best for maintaining Old Money Haircuts?

Lightweight smoothing serums, texturizing sprays, and shine boosters are ideal. The goal is to keep hair looking healthy, glossy, and effortless without appearing stiff.
